Specifications
Operating Temperature: -55°C ~ 125°C
Failure Rate: --
Features: General Purpose
Manufacturer Size Code: F
Lead Spacing: 0.125" (3.18mm)
Height - Seated (Max): 0.500" (12.70mm)
Size / Dimension: 0.250" Dia (6.35mm)
Package / Case: Radial
Mounting Type: Through Hole
Lifetime @ Temp.: --
Series: TDC
ESR (Equivalent Series Resistance): --
Type: Conformal Coated
Voltage - Rated: 20V
Tolerance: ±10%
Capacitance: 10µF
Moisture Sensitivity Level (MSL): --
Part Status: Obsolete
Lead Free Status / RoHS Status: --
Packaging: Bulk
